> As mentioned previously on-list, OpenBIOS currently contains two consoles - a
> C based console and a Forth based console. The Forth based console is currently
> broken, but is more feature complete than the C console, whilst also being
> more portable across different architectures.
>
> This patchset performs the following functions:
>
> - Fix various bugs in the Forth console
> - Optimise performance using low-level C graphics routines
> - Add simple IEEE1275-like initialisers for TCX and VGA graphics
> - Switch TCX and VGA drivers over to use the new console using the standard
> is-install word
>
> Once this patchset is committed, a further patchset will follow to remove all of
> the duplicate C console code, remove packages/video.c and unify the console
> input/routines into libopenbios.
